Our Public Health degree focuses on prevention and health promotion of real-world issues that affect entire populations, globally and in the UK, like pandemics, mental health and climate change. Our Public Health degree helps build healthier communities by addressing root causes like poverty, inequality and lack of equitable access to healthcare.
Typical entry requirements
- UCAS tariff - 112 points
Course details
- Qualification - Bachelor degrees (with or without Honours)
- Study mode - Full-time
- Duration - 3 years
- Region - South East England
- UCAS application deadline - 14 January
